A method of chemically etching selected nonnoble alloys has been developed. This report provided data supporting that an effective attachment is created between resin and etched metal. This system reduces the disadvantages in creating a micromechanical retention by the electrochemical approach. The simplification of the process and reduction in the equipment needed should encourage greater use of etched-metal resin-bonded retainers.
